Imunify error on a Plesk server: PHP warning: Undefined property: stdClass::$data

Plesk for Linux kb: technical

Applicable to:

  • Plesk for Linux

Symptoms

  • The following error can be seen on Imunify log /var/log/imunify360/console.log:

    WARNING [2024-10-21 06:28:51,043] defence360agent.rpc_tools.validate: Validation error with command ('plesk-stats',), params {}, errors ["field: '('plesk-stats',)', value: '{}', error: unknown field"]

  • The following error can be seen on Plesk's panel.log /var/log/plesk/panel.log:

    [2024-10-23 06:30:26.123] 2803366:671889f0a84af ERR [panel] PHP Warning: Undefined property: stdClass::$data; File: /opt/psa/admin/plib/modules/imunify360/library/panels/Plesk.php, Line: 158

Cause

Bug on Imunify extension, filed as DEF-30643.

plesk-stats is an Imunify API used by Plesk for collecting statistics, so it's not important for Imunify plugin general work.
However, this API should also be available for AV customers. I created a task to fix this — without an ETA.
Also, I hided an error for just do not distract in logs - should be available this week in the next version of UI package (ui-7.17.4).

Resolution

On October 30, Imunify has released a fix in the UI package version 7.17.4.

Please update the Imunify extension to receive the fix:
